原文:.NET MVC項目設置包含Areas中的頁面為默認啟動頁

利用vs創建一個MVC項目后,一般的默認啟動頁是根目錄下 gt Controllers gt HomeController gt Index這個方法對應的頁面。 我先說下創建Areas的流程: 但是我們的controller一般都會建立很多,這樣我們就會想建個文件夾按照業務或者其他的分類方式把這么多文件放在不通的文件夾分開,所以就有了區域 Areas 的概念。 首先在根目錄下創建一個Areas的 ...

2018-03-02 15:45 1 2397 推薦指數:

查看詳情

MVC項目開發那些用到的知識點(Asp.Net Mvc3.0 Areas)

前言   我們知道MVC項目各部分職責比較清晰,相比較ASP.NET Webform而言,MVC項目的業務邏輯和頁面展現較好地分離開來,這樣的做法有許多優點,比如可測試,易擴展等等。但是在實際的開發,隨着項目規模的不斷擴大,Controller控制器也隨之不斷增多。如果在 ...

Mon Apr 08 06:55:00 CST 2013 5 1917
MVC設置啟動

設置啟動需要在路由中添加一段代碼: public static void RegisterRoutes(RouteCollection routes) { routes.IgnoreRoute("{resource}.axd ...

Mon Mar 27 20:15:00 CST 2017 0 2618
MVC 默認路由 Areas

1、使用重名controller    在asp.net mvc2以后的版本里面,有了area(區域的概念),這為我們開發中提供了不少方便的地方,但是很不湊巧,若是存在多個重名的controller就會發生錯誤,因此我們可以根據router的規則來解決這個問題。 錯誤提示: 我們可以根據錯誤 ...

Mon Dec 16 07:56:00 CST 2013 0 2610
使用Areas分離ASP.NET MVC項目

為什么需要分離? 我們知道MVC項目各部分職責比較清晰,相比較ASP.NET Webform而言,MVC項目的業務邏輯和頁面展現較好地分離開來,這樣的做法有許多優點,比如可測試,易擴展等等。但是在實際的開發,隨着項目規模的不斷擴大,Controller控制器也隨之不斷增多。如果在 ...

Thu May 31 05:02:00 CST 2012 52 22468
5. ASP.NET MVC Areas【區域】是什么

【PS返回上一篇:-->4.ASP.NET MVC 5.0 視圖之模型綁定】 從ASP.NET MVC 2.0開始,微軟就提供了一個新特性:Areas【區域】。Areas僅僅是用來將大型程序拆分為單獨的MVC,例如: 當你向一個項目添加Area的時候,為Area定義 ...

Sun Mar 03 00:13:00 CST 2019 4 2101
asp.net mvc5 設置Area下的為啟動

只需修改App_Start文件夾下RouteConfigRegisterRoutes方法 增加DataTokens.Add("Area","SysManage"); 其中SysManage為Area文件夾的名稱,defaults的控制器和action為SysManage文件夾 ...

Mon Jul 04 01:36:00 CST 2016 0 2681
MVC如何設置路由指定默認頁

MVC怎么設置默認頁,在webform 只要右鍵設置起始就可以,但MVC卻沒有這個功能,其實MVC更簡單 如下:  Login是控制器,Index 是動作 在全局Global.asax改動下即可 這個是針對area的默認頁 ...

Thu Feb 09 19:09:00 CST 2017 0 8318
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M